Exam Format
- Exam Code: Vault Associate 002
- Certification Level: Associate
- Exam Duration: 60 minutes
- Passing Score: Not publicly disclosed by HashiCorp
- Unscored Content: The exam may include unscored questions used for research purposes.
Exam Details
- Question Types: Multiple choice and multiple select
- Number of Questions: Approximately 57 questions
- Hands-On Questions: No live lab questions; concept and scenario-based questions only
Exam Policies
- Offline Proctoring: Available at authorized testing centers (where supported)
- Online Proctoring: Available via remote proctoring (PSI)
- Waiting Period: 7 days wait required before retaking the exam
- Retake Fee: Full exam fee must be paid for each retake
Certification Validity and Renewal
- Validity: 2 years from the date of certification
- Renewal Options: Recertify by passing the latest version of the Vault Associate exam
Exam Fee
- Base Fee: $70 USD
- Taxes: Country-specific VAT/GST may apply
Prerequisites
There are no formal prerequisites for this exam. However, HashiCorp recommends:
- Basic understanding of security concepts
- Familiarity with CLI tools
- Knowledge of authentication and authorization
- Hands-on experience with Vault (local or cloud deployment)
Exam Topics
The exam covers:
- Vault architecture and core components
- Installing and configuring Vault
- Secrets engines (KV, database, cloud secrets)
- Authentication methods (AppRole, LDAP, Kubernetes, GitHub, etc.)
- Tokens and token lifecycle
- Policies and access control
- Encryption as a service (Transit engine)
- Vault namespaces
- Vault HA concepts
- Audit devices
- Using Vault CLI and UI
- Backup and disaster recovery basics
- Troubleshooting Vault issues
(Refer to the official HashiCorp exam guide for the complete blueprint.)
